England have sprung a surprise by elevating the uncapped Wasp back-row forward Joe Launchbury into their matchday squad for Saturday's game against Fiji. The 21-year-old Launchbury, who did not feature in the original autumn selection, has been promoted ahead of the more experienced James Haskell, Phil Dowson and Ben Morgan who have all been released back to their clubs.
The Exeter-born, Sussex-reared youngster was outstanding for Wasps against Saracens on Sunday and can operate at both flanker and lock. His selection underlines head coach Stuart Lancaster's willingness to show faith in talented youth, with the 21-year-old Saracens prop Mako Vunipola also in line to win his first cap off the bench this weekend.
"It's great to have young players such as Mako and Joe in the match-day 23 and we are excited about the potential of the squad," said Lancaster.
